Highlights
- Palm Beach Gardens has 16.9% more rainy days than Cookeville.
- Palm Beach Gardens has 13.9% more Sunny Days than Cookeville.
- On the BestPlaces comfort index, Palm Beach Gardens scores 12.2% worse than Cookeville
